Studying Online at University of Puerto Rico-Mayaguez
Many students take online classes at University of Puerto Rico-Mayaguez. Among 10,618 students, 70 (1%) were enrolled entirely in distance education and 2,188 (21%) took at least some classes online.

Student Demographics & Diversity
The following sections describe the diversity of Biomedical Engineering graduates at University of Puerto Rico-Mayaguez, by degree type.
Program-wide, Biomedical Engineering graduates at University of Puerto Rico-Mayaguez are 57% women (4) and 43% men (3).
Biomedical Engineering Master’s Program at University of Puerto Rico-Mayaguez
Of the 5 master’s biomedical engineering graduates at University of Puerto Rico-Mayaguez, 60% were women (3) and 40% were men (2).
The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ity of Biomedical Engineering master’s degree recipients at University of Puerto Rico-Mayaguez.
| Race / Ethnicity | Number of Graduates |
|---|---|
| Hispanic / Latino | 5 |
Minority students account for 100% of Biomedical Engineering master’s degree recipients at University of Puerto Rico-Mayaguez, higher than the national average of 32%.*
Biomedical Engineering Doctoral Program at University of Puerto Rico-Mayaguez
Among the 2 doctoral biomedical engineering graduates at University of Puerto Rico-Mayaguez, 50% were women (1) and 50% were men (1).
The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ity of Biomedical Engineering doctoral degree recipients at University of Puerto Rico-Mayaguez.
| Race / Ethnicity | Number of Graduates |
|---|---|
| International (Nonresident) | 2 |
*The racial-ethnic minorities figure is the total number of graduates minus White, international (nonresident), and unknown-race graduates.
